I don't see a reason to limit it to 19 characters. I can think of
reasons to have it be much longer, like posting telemetry/status
kinds of things and having them be instantly and plainly visible
during an event or mission.
How'z about we bump up MAX_TACTICAL_CALL from 20 to 58?
Reasoning: 67 is the max you can send in an APRS message so you
could theoretically set you own station's tactical call to a 67 char
long string. For setting tactical calls for others you'd be limited
to 67 - callsign+ssid - '=' char), or about 57 chars. I suppose we
should just make the limit be 58, huh? (string plus '\0'
termination char).
A max tactical string length of 57 would always fit in one APRS
message when put into the tactical string definition format:
callsign-ssid=string
-------- ---- ---------------------------
6 1 2 1 57 (total 67 with 6-char callsign)
Of course if APRS+SA defined a limit that is lower we'll have to see
what it does with a longer string.
Several TAC callsign definitions could fit in one APRS message if
you use shorter TAC callsigns, up to 67 chars per message (without
breaking up a TAC call definition across message boundaries).
